在開始軋制之前,由高壓水除鱗裝置利用高壓水對(duì)坯料表面的氧化鐵皮進(jìn)行清理,以避免軋制過程中氧化鐵皮的壓入,從而保證終產(chǎn)品質(zhì)量。
Before starting rolling, the high pressure water descaling device is used to clean the scale of billet surface by high pressure water, so as to avoid the indentation of oxide scale during rolling process, so as to ensure the final product quality.
所謂低溫?zé)彳埵侵干愿哂谠俳Y(jié)晶溫度下的軋制。提高軋制溫度可以降低軋件溫度的屈服應(yīng)力,使變形功降低。但是由于變形功可以轉(zhuǎn)化為熱量,因此,當(dāng)軋件溫度的熱損失主要是熱輻射時(shí),熱損失量與軋件溫度的4 次方成正比。
The so-called low temperature hot rolling is a rolling that is slightly higher than the recrystallization temperature. Increasing rolling temperature can reduce yield stress of workpiece and reduce deformation work. However, the deformation work can be converted into heat, so when the heat loss of the rolling temperature is mainly heat radiation, the amount of heat loss is proportional to the 4 time of the rolling temperature.
